Ramkumar Ramachandra <artagnon@xxxxxxxxx> writes:

> A couple of thoughts:
>
> 1. There's a SP between the OBJID and the ref name in list-heads as
> opposed to the TAB used by other git commands such as ls-remote,
> diff-tree.  Will fixing it break someone's parser somewhere?

If somebody will get broken when you change something, that change is not
"fixing" but just "changing". Why do you even want to "fix" it?

> 2. Is it worth fixing the "--stdin" tests?  What is the usecase?

Having to pack too many refs that would not fit on a command line length
limit, which is not an unusual requirement.
